The interview

What is your professional background and what do you teach?

I work with frustrated project managers facing impossible challenges. I teach them how to consistently finish their projects early, 15% to 25% early, by shifting their project management paradigm. I've done consulting and teaching and training for quite a while, so I'm very comfortable with what I do.

What was the primary challenge you faced before joining the program?

What I didn't know was how to market it. Most of the work I had done, someone else had put the people in the room. I took care of them very well, but I didn't know how to get them in the room myself. What I learned from Marisa in terms of how to do that myself has been just so helpful.

How has your approach to sales and marketing changed?

Before, I always felt like I had to push to get people to say yes. And what I have finally reached is the point where, at least with certain people, I essentially lay out what I do and they ask me how they can sign up. They ask me, 'Is this real?' They ask me, 'Do you have availability?' So it's zero resistance marketing.

How did the program help you define your business goals?

In Marisa's program, she starts with, 'What are your goals? What kind of business are you trying to develop?' I was able to realize that I'm not an empire builder. I'm not looking for massive scale or massive revenue. I'm looking for substantial impact on the people who really need what I had to offer, and she has methods that fit that perfectly.

What specific tools or concepts were most impactful for your strategy?

The ideas of Flow Mapping and Road Mapping allowed me to really think strategically about what I was doing and allowed me to start on some small things and then grow them into bigger things and they fit. You don't need to go through those kind of zigzags where you have lots of dead ends but don't make forward progress.

What was your experience with the community and coaching staff?

The part of Marisa's program that I loved but didn't expect was the community. Marisa attracts a great group of people and because of that, she attracts a great group of coaches to work with those people. You leave every session like your entrepreneurial batteries are recharged. It's amazing.
